» Brampton Solicitor Disbarred
By Legal Notes | Published 04/18/2007 | Legal Issues | Rating:
Toronto - Vishnu Rajendra Poonai, of the City of Brampton, was found to have engaged in professional misconduct for, in the course of acting as solicitor in real estate transactions respecting at least 49 properties.  Vishnu Rajendra Poonai has been disbarred.
» Brampton Lawyer Celebrates 50th Anniversary of Call to Ontario Bar
By Legal Notes | Published 06/30/2006 | Business & Finance | Rating:
Brampton lawyer William C. Lawrence, QC, celebrated 50 years of service to the Brampton community on June 28, 2006, the 50th anniversary of his call to the Ontario bar.
